The Thai government is making strides to ensure that insured persons under Section 33 and Section 39 of the Social Security system have access to free cancer treatment. Mr. Karom Phonphonklang, Deputy Spokesperson for the Prime Minister’s Office, announced that the Social Security Office Ministry of Labor will provide coverage for cancer treatment at no cost until the end of the treatment.

This coverage includes reimbursement for medical expenses related to cancer treatment, such as chemotherapy, radiation therapy, and cancer medicine. The reimbursement is limited to 50,000 baht per patient per year. Patients must adhere to the specified treatment guidelines, but if the treatment cannot be performed according to those guidelines, they can seek reimbursement for necessary medical expenses.

Insured persons under Section 33 and Section 39 are eligible for treatment covering 20 types of cancer, including breast cancer, cervical cancer, lung cancer, and leukemia, among others.
